This weekend, I found a bottle of Nutella lurking in the cupboard and decided to try to bake something with it. Most of the recipes I found were for Nutella cookies and Nutella cake that I have done before. However, I found this cinnamon hazelnut brownie recipe on a blog that looked quite tasty and interesting, so I decided to try it.
These brownies are baked out of melted chocolate, butter, sugar, eggs, vanilla extract, baking powder, ground cinnamon and a pinch of salt. The chocolate chips were only sprinkled on top right at the end. I was meant to sprinkle chopped hazelnuts as well but the Husband came in for a chat and distracted me!
I got 20 pieces out of a 8" by 8" pan.
